On Tuesday 20/7/2021, a late-running 2MP9 (SCT intermodal) is seen powering up through the yard at Tailem Bend (SA) with the epic combo of C503-EL60-EL62-csr012-cf4403-sct006 in charge.

 

The 44-year old C503 was sent to Dooen on 5PM9 (18/7) for a test run before heading to WA to be hired by Qube/Watco.

 

C503 had been in storage for 7 years after an engine failure when on long term hire with Southen Shorthaul Railroad. In late 2020 it (along with sisters C502 & C508) were sent to Islington workshops for overhauls & repainting.

 

Having entered government service for VicRail on 19/7/1977, ownership of C503 (plus the other 9 members) was transferred to nrc in the first half of 1995, but was stored in late 1996 after a broken crankshaft. After Silverton had purchased all C class locos (apart from C501) in 2003, C503 was overhauled & returned to service in 2007, after which CFCLA took up ownership (along with C502 & C508). In 2011 it was painted in the SSR yellow & black livery (only member to wear that scheme as of 2021 despite said company owning 6 C’s) to reflect long term hire until being sidelined in 2014, being stored at Goulburn railway workshops.
